The starter for the 2009 All Star game were announced last week and most of the guys actually deserve to be on the team for once. Congratulations fans, you voted wisely!

The only change I would make is with Allen Iverson. He hasn’t been nearly good enough this year to be on the East team ahead of some other great guards. Here would be my starting five for each team:

What this really does is pits a big team (the West) versus a fast team (the East). I would give the West the victory in this scenario for an All-Star game.

What I wish they would/could do was have the top player in each conference pick his All-Star team playground style. I would make Kobe and Lebron the team captains and have them alternate picks from an open field of the above players. Think how competitive that game would be? How motivated would the last player picked be?

Here’s how I would see that scenario playing out as the selection process would take place on TNT the night before the game. I would give Kobe first selection since the Lakers have a better record than the Cavs.
